首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何关闭或启动mysql服务器_MySQL运行

大家好,又见面了,我是你们朋友全栈君。 方法一:通过命令行开启\关闭服务 第一步点击开始菜单,找到cmd,以管理员身份运行。...第二步在命令行里面输入“net stop mysql”,按回车键,就停止了mysql服务,如下图所示: 第三步在命令行输入“net start mysql”,接着按回车键,开启mysql...如下图所示: END 方法二:通过电脑服务开启/关闭 第一步最开始右键计算机,选择“管理”,如下图所示: 第二步进去管理之后,选择服务和应用程序->服务,然后在右边找到mysql...第三步点击mysql,右键就可以启动或者关闭,如下图所示: 进入mysql: 输入mysql -u 用户名 -p 密码 mysql -u root -p...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

8.8K20

云游戏服务器是不是需要很大,云游戏性能需求

很多朋友经常会担心一个问题,就是在搭建云游戏服务器时候所需要服务器,是不是一定要非常大空间来放置这个服务器,或者说有些朋友会担心自己服务器性能不足以来玩成语游戏搭建那么有关于这些问题,我们今天就会给大家做出一个解答...云游戏服务器是不是需要很大 首先我们需要了解一下搭建云游戏服务器,他需要用到性能是什么,因此我们就可以判断出自己需要多大空间来放置这个服务器,其实如果大家仅仅是提供给个人使用的话游戏复习并不会特别的大...,所以说我们在搭建时候也不需要去花费太大空间来放置这个服务器当然,如果是用作给多人使用的话,那么可能会占用较大空间来放置这个大型服务器。...云游戏性能需求 其实云游戏性能需求并不是特别的高,因为大部分云游戏都能够在服务器上面完美的运行而最需要其实是我们网络连接速度,只要网络连接传输速度能够达标,其实大部分服务器都是可以来搭建游戏...所以说,我们在选择搭建云游戏时候,首先考虑第一个问题就是服务器性能,如果是个人使用的话性能其实并不用太好,即使是多人使用性能,其实也没有需要那么夸张地步,不需要单独去建设类似于数据中心地方,而且游戏性能需求其实非常一般只要我们连接速度能够达标

65830
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    MySQL服务器 IO 100%案例分析

    【问题】 有台MySQL 5.6.21数据库实例以写入为主,IO %util接近100% 写入IOPS很高 【分析过程】 1、通过iotop工具可以看到当前IO消耗最高mysql线程 2、查看线程...49342堆栈,可以看到正在进行redo log刷新,对应是9号文件 3、9号文件对应是redo log第一个文件 为什么mysql进程会频繁刷新redo log文件,要结合redolog...刷盘策略来分析,关键是innodb_flush_log_at_trx_commit参数, 默认是1,最安全,但在写压力大情况下,也会带来较大性能影响,每次事务提交时MySQL都会把log buffer...【优化方案】 1、应用层面,对于写压力大系统,可以将单条insert语句优化为小批量insert语句,这样事务commit次数减少,redo log刷盘减少,性能理论上会有提升 2、MySQL...page cache,因此实例crash不会丢失事务,但宕机则可能丢失事务 在这台服务器上测试,将参数调整为2时,IO请求从200M/S降到约10M/S压力会减少10倍以上 3、系统层面,更换性能更佳

    72520

    图解MySQL是如何运行

    一.MySQL一条查询语句是怎么运行 一条查询语句执行过程一般是经过连接器、分析器、优化器、执行器等功能模块,最后到达存储引擎。...假如在MySQL中有一个查询会话请求,那么大概流程如下: (1)MySQL客户端对MySQL Server监听端口发起请求。 (2)在连接者组件层创建连接、分配线程,并验证用户名、密码和库表权限。...二.MySQL一条更新语句是怎么运行 0、数据更新时执行器先找buffer pool缓存池中,如果在缓冲池中,同时返回给执行器。 1、如果未命中缓存,需要先从磁盘读入内存,然后再返回给执行器。...三.MySQL数据是如何保证不丢 从上面的流程图可以看出,MySQL采用了wal机制。 只要redo log和binlog保证持久化到磁盘,就能确保MySQL异常重启后,数据可以恢复。...在两阶段提交不同时刻,MySQL异常重启会出现什么现象。

    4K20

    Linux服务器下搭建Apache+MySql+PHP+phpMyAdmin运行环境

    httpd.conf  #按需要更改   4、启动Apache   service httpd start   5、设置开机启动Apache   systemctl enable httpd.service 二、安装MySql...(这里安装是mariadb,与mysql类似)   1、检查系统是否安装mariadb   rpm -qa | grep mariadb   2、安装   yum -y install mariadb...mariadb start    4、配置   打开 vim /etc/my.cnf 配置文件,添加一句:skip-grant-tables   5、设置mariadb root密码   >use mysql...service mariadb restart 三、安装PHP   1、检查PHP是否安装   rmp -qa | grep php   2、安装PHP及组件   yum -y install php php-mysql...>   5、在浏览器输入地址测试,成功 四、安装phpMyAdmin数据库管理工具   1、下载phpMyAdmin   打开到指定目录:   wget 下载地址    //这里下载地址到网上自己查找

    2.5K90

    分析运行 Python 进程

    在 Java 中打印当前线程方法栈,可以用 kill -3 命令向 JVM 发送一个 OS 信号,JVM 捕捉以后会自动 dump 出来;当然,也可以直接使用 jstack 工具完成,这些方法好几年前我在这篇性能分析文章中介绍过...这样需求可以说很常见,比如定位死锁,定位一个不工作线程到底卡在哪里,或者定位为什么 CPU 居高不下等等问题。...现在工作中我用是 Python,需要线上问题定位缘故,也有了类似的需求——想要知道当前 Python 进程 “在干什么”。但是没有了 JVM 加持,原有的命令或者工具都不再适用。...传统 gdb debug 大法在线上也不好操作。于是我寻找了一些别的方法,来帮助定位问题,我把它们记录在这里。...lsof lsof 可以打印某进程打开文件,而 Linux 下面一切都是文件,因此查看打开文件列表有时可以获取很多额外信息。

    84030

    如何保持云服务器一直运行,云服务器持续运行好处

    服务器诞生开始能够帮助我们提供更加高效计算服务,所以说云服务器比现实中物理服务器来说更具有便携性以及高效性,那么,云服务器除了这些优点之外,我们如果想要他一直保持运行,应该怎么才能做到呢?...我相信很多朋友也都遇到过这样问题,因为每次使用云服务使用前都需要启动之后才能够进入,非常麻烦而如果知道了如何保持云服务器一直运行方法的话,那么就能够节省很多时间,也能更高效和便利。...一.云服务器持续运行好处 我们首先来看使用云服务器一直运行有哪些好处,云服务器能够帮助我们,使用数据备份和储存功能。...云服务器,她本身具有非常高安全性,所以一直运行服务器的话,也不需要担心安全性问题。 二.如何保持云服务器一直运行 那么,什么样操作才能够帮助云服务器一直维持运行呢?...如何保持云服务器一直运行是困扰很多朋友问题,但是这个问题解决方法在看完之后,我相信大家都已经学会了。如果你也想设置云服务器一直运行的话,就可以去尝试了。

    7.4K60

    MySQL 是怎样运行:从根儿上理解 MySQL

    MySQL 是怎样运行:从根儿上理解 MySQL 小孩子 著 12 小时 · 25 小节 从根儿上理解 MySQL,让 MySQL 不再是一个黑盒 小册内容 小册介绍 MySQL凭借着它还不错性能...当然这个过程我会适当给大家加点儿料,扯扯犊子,让大家像读小说一样接受这些MySQL核心概念。...所以我们在后续介绍MySQL运行过程中需要用到各种结构时会尽力向大家解释清楚每个字节都是干嘛用,某几部分组合起来会有什么样效果等等。...MySQL 一些基本概念; 如何处理使用 MySQL 过程中乱码问题; 从根儿上理解 InnoDB 存储引擎是如何存储记录、数据页,以及由页作为节点组成B+树索引原理; 理解 InnoDB 存储引擎表空间概念...,知道 InnoDB 是如何管理段、区、页这些玩意儿以及 InnoDB 数据字典; 理解 MySQL 是如何执行单表查询、如何执行连接查询; 理解 MySQL 基于代价优化和基于规则优化到底是啥意思

    8.9K62

    MySQL 存储过程运行内存管理

    一、讲解例子 二、function内存管理过程讲解 三、function内存管理过程图例 四、总结 一、讲解例子 MySQL存储过程在运行过程中内存管理跟table等运行时候是不一样,它涉及多层内存管理...(call_arena, &backup_arena); 建立新内存块call_arena用来存放funciton运行产生数据。...business=space_collection&business_id=343928&desc=0 ---- 文章推荐: MySQL 8.0有趣新特性:CHECK约束 MySQL 启停过程了解一二...MySQL内存管理机制浅析 技术分析 | 浅析MySQL与ElasticSearch组合使用 ---- 关于 GreatSQL GreatSQL是由万里数据库维护MySQL分支,专注于提升MGR...可靠性及性能,支持InnoDB并行查询特性,是适用于金融级应用MySQL分支版本。

    1.7K40

    NUMA导致MySQL服务器SWAP问题分析与解决方案

    【SWAP产生原理】 先从swap产生原理来分析,由于linux内存管理比较复杂,下面以问答方式列了一些重要点,方便大家理解:  1、swap是如何产生 swap指的是一个交换分区或文件,主要是在内存使用存在压力时...,将内存匿名页数据写入交换区 有大量文件页cache,为什么会出现file+free<=high情况,分析下来全备文件缓存时,node 0nr_inactive_file很低,大部分非活动文件页都分布在...【关闭NUMA方案】 1、 在MySQLd_safe脚本中加上“numactl –interleave all”来启动mysqld 2、 Linux Kernel启动参数中加上numa=off,需要重启服务器...3、 在BIOS层面关闭NUMA 4、 MySQL 5.6.27/5.7.9开始引用innodb_numa_interleave选项 对于2、3、4关闭NUMA方案比较简单,不做详细描述,下面重点描述下...策略服务器,这个值会很低 numastat -mn -p `pidof mysqld`

    1.4K20

    MySQL源码分析】浅谈Mysql

    一致性 :满足模式锁指定约束,比如银行转账前后总金额应该不变。事务结束时,所有的内部数据结构(如B树索引)也都必须是正确。 隔离性:事务独立运行。...在默认情况下,MySQL每执行一条SQL语句,都是一个单独事务。...不可重复读(Non-Repeatable Reads):一个事务读取某些数据,在它结束读取之前,另一个事务可能完成了对数据行更改。当第一个事务试图再次执行同一个查询,服务器就会返回不同结果。...,这一点MySQL与Oracle不同,后者是通过在数据块中对相应数据行加锁来实现。...而使用本文上面提到分析MySQL每条SQL语句加锁规则,分析出每条语句加锁顺序,然后检查多个并发SQL间是否存在以相反顺序加锁情况,就可以分析出各种潜在死锁情况,也可以分析出线上死锁发生原因

    2.3K21

    MySQL运行可观测性

    说在前面的话 在MySQL里,一条SQL运行时产生多少磁盘I/O,占用多少内存,是否有创建临时表,这些指标如果都能观测到,有助于更快发现SQL瓶颈,扑灭潜在隐患。...从MySQL 5.7版本开始,performance_schema就默认启用了,并且还增加了sys schema,到了8.0版本又进一步得到增强提升,在SQL运行时就能观察到很多有用信息,实现一定程度可观测性...安装employees测试库 安装MySQL官方提供employees测试数据库,戳此链接(https://dev.mysql.com/doc/index-other.html)下载,解压缩后开始安装...还提供了相应使用文档:https://dev.mysql.com/doc/employee/en/ 本次测试采用GreatSQL 8.0.32-24版本,且运行在MGR环境中: greatsql> \...另外,也可以利用MySQL Workbench工具,或MySQL Enterprise Monitor,都已集成了很多可观测性指标,相当不错体验。

    21730

    MySQL运行可观测性

    感知SQL运行状态 1. 说在前面的话 在MySQL里,一条SQL运行时产生多少磁盘I/O,占用多少内存,是否有创建临时表,这些指标如果都能观测到,有助于更快发现SQL瓶颈,扑灭潜在隐患。...从MySQL 5.7版本开始,performance_schema就默认启用了,并且还增加了sys schema,到了8.0版本又进一步得到增强提升,在SQL运行时就能观察到很多有用信息,实现一定程度可观测性...安装employees测试库 安装MySQL官方提供employees测试数据库,戳此链接(https://dev.mysql.com/doc/index-other.html)下载,解压缩后开始安装...还提供了相应使用文档:https://dev.mysql.com/doc/employee/en/。...另外,也可以利用MySQL Workbench工具,或MySQL Enterprise Monitor,都已集成了很多可观测性指标,相当不错体验。

    31020

    阅读《MySQL是怎样运行——从根儿上理解MySQL》有感

    MySQL是怎样运行》这本书是我第一次阅读数据库相关知识一本书,也是我在工作后快速理解数据库运行原理第一本入门书。...《MySQL是怎样运行》是一本全面介绍MySQL书籍,从基础知识到高级应用都有涉及。这本书一共二十二章节,当然,除去了必要阅读第0章,你没看错,这本书有第0章,而且还是必看章节。...第1部分(第一章节到第三章节)介绍了MySQL入门一些知识,比如MySQL服务器程序和客户端程序有哪些、MySQL启动选项和系统变量,以及使用字符集等。...第3部分(第十章节到第十七章节)则与大家在工作中经常遇到查询优化问题紧密相关,介绍了单表查询、连接查询执行原理,MySQL基于成本和规则优化具体指什么,并详细分析了Explain语句执行结果。...这里再推荐他紫妹篇《MySQL是怎样使用 快速入门MySQL》如果你想系统地学习和掌握MySQL是如何运行,那么《MySQL是怎样运行——从根二上理解MySQL》是一本不可多得好书。

    47661

    MySQLMySQL中SQL语句索引分析

    MySQL中SQL语句索引分析 了解过 索引 概念以及 B+树 概念之后,我们就来看看怎么分析一条查询语句索引使用情况。...相信不少同学应该都使用过 EXPLAIN 来分析 SQL 语句,但是具体到 EXPLAIN 中每个字段作用,可能有不少同学还是会有点晕。...目前,我们表中没有建立任何索引,只有一个主键索引,因此,上面的查询中,大部分分析结果都是 NULL ,同时 rows 显示行数也是全部数据数量,也就是说,在没走索引情况下,现在我们查询是一个全表扫描...总结 对于 EXPLAIN 结果分析,其实还有更多内容我们没有讲到。...参考文档: 《MySQL是怎样运行

    14510

    MySQL复制问题分析

    最近有个业务MySQL复制问题还是比较多,做了事务降维之后,把一些敏感操作和线上环境隔离起来,整体效果好了许多,不过今天在外面的时候,又收到一条报警短信,让我心里咯噔一下。...所幸是,我等了一会没有再收到其他环境问题,所以一个基本定位:不是很严重。 等我回到酒店之后,开始处理时候,脑海里一直在琢磨,到底是一条什么样SQL语句会导致这样奇怪问题。...依然可用,说明复制过程中整体数据传输是OK,是在应用时候出现了问题 。.../usr/local/mysql/bin/mysqlbinlog --no-defaults -v -v --base64-output=DECODE-ROWS mysqlbin.000601 | grep...所以这就牵扯出来两个问题: 1)如果MySQL在主库端SQL语句没有发生数据变更,是否会依然产生binlog 2)一条update语句,在MySQL解析应该是类似如下形式: update xxxx

    57440

    Matlab系列之运行程序分析

    ~Show Time~ 01 第一种方法 使用一个工具——Profiler,这个工具是MATLAB中一个图形用户接口,可以用于分析程序运行时各个部分所消耗时间,可以从以下几个方面提供程序运行信息:...接下来说下使用Profiler进行程序运行分析步骤: 1)查看Profiler生成通体报告,查找运行时间最多函数或调用最频繁函数。...5)重复进行上述分析、修改,直至优化出满意结果。 Profiler使用介绍 1)打开方式 第一个打开地方在主页->代码->运行并计时。 ?...第三个打开方式就是直接在命令行窗口输入:profile viewer 以上三种打开方式都可以打开一个探查器窗口,也就是Profiler界面,在“运行此代码”中输入需要分析命令或表达式,然后点“启动探查...单击图中蓝色字体,点是红色框所选择名称则会进行排序,点是函数名称一栏中函数,则会进入其内部观察更加详细分析报告,这份报告中含有该函数中每行代码被调用次数和运行时间,以及子函数、函数列表等等

    95440

    影响PROFINET网络稳定运行因素分析

    相对于PROFIBUS来说,PROFIBUS故障绝大部分都是物理层问题造成通讯故障, PROFINET于PROFIBUS正好相反,大部分故障是由于逻辑层问题所造成, 正常运行情况下存在故障...■ 智能设备 对于PROFINET来说影响系统稳定物理层参数有哪些?...主要参数是电缆长度、串扰、衰减等, CAT5e规定了100米长度串扰和衰减值,但是当电缆为3米、1.5米时候衰减还是24dB还算是好吗?...所我们建议了如下不同长度电缆串扰和衰减值: 前面说过,PROFINET故障原因90%是逻辑层问题造成,那么逻辑层主要几个因素如下: 1....逻辑质量参数– 报文抖动 ■ 抖动: 设计和具体刷新时间之间差距 (设备不遵守刷新时间、太多TCP/IP报文,无益网络结构、连接外边,主动诊断工具) 建议: 50%以下 抖动形象点比喻就是类似火车晚点

    1.1K20
    领券